Can Dogs Eat Leafy Greens . A good rule for finding leafy greens that your dog can eat is to stick to those that you would consume. Lettuce, spinach, chard, cabbage and kale are all okay for dogs. Leafy greens for dogs are good for digestive health, help fight cancer and lower the risk of canine heart disease, says the canine nutritionist.
